查看linux 防火墙的命令
时间: 2023-10-08 19:05:42 浏览: 85
Linux 防火墙命令主要有以下几个:
1. `iptables`:是 Linux 系统上最常用的防火墙工具,可以用来配置 IPv4 和 IPv6 网络协议的防火墙规则。
2. `firewalld`:是 CentOS7、RHEL7、Fedora 等系统上默认使用的防火墙管理工具,可以通过命令行或图形化界面进行配置。
3. `ufw`:是 Ubuntu 系统上的防火墙管理工具,基于 iptables 构建,提供了更简单的配置方式。
4. `nftables`:是 Linux 内核 3.13 版本之后引入的新一代防火墙工具,与 iptables 有相同的命令行接口,但具有更高的性能和更灵活的配置方式。
常用命令:
1. 查看 iptables 防火墙规则:`iptables -L` 或 `iptables -S`
2. 查看 firewalld 防火墙状态:`systemctl status firewalld`
3. 启动/停止/重启 firewalld 防火墙:`systemctl start/stop/restart firewalld`
4. 查看 ufw 防火墙状态:`ufw status`
5. 启动/停止/重启 ufw 防火墙:`systemctl start/stop/restart ufw`
6. 查看 nftables 防火墙规则:`nft list ruleset`
相关问题
linux查看防火墙命令
在 Linux 系统中,可以使用 iptables 命令查看防火墙规则。
查看所有规则:
```
sudo iptables -L
```
查看输入链的规则:
```
sudo iptables -L INPUT
```
查看输出链的规则:
```
sudo iptables -L OUTPUT
```
查看转发链的规则:
```
sudo iptables -L FORWARD
```
在 Ubuntu 20.04 以后,也可以使用 nftables 查看防火墙规则, 查看规则的命令为:
```
sudo nft list ruleset
```
linux防火墙查看命令
Linux防火墙有多种实现方式,其中比较常见的是iptables和firewalld。以下是它们的查看命令:
1. iptables
- 查看所有规则:`iptables -L -n`
- 查看指定表(如filter)的规则:`iptables -L -n -t filter`
- 查看指定链(如INPUT)的规则:`iptables -L INPUT -n`
- 查看详细信息:`iptables -L -v -n`
2. firewalld
- 查看当前配置:`firewall-cmd --list-all`
- 查看指定区域(如public)的配置:`firewall-cmd --zone=public --list-all`
- 查看开放的端口:`firewall-cmd --list-ports`
- 查看服务的状态:`firewall-cmd --list-services`
- 查看富规则的配置:`firewall-cmd --list-rich-rules`